Subject: Handover — template rendering performance

Hi Verena,

Handing over the Foliomark rendering work before my leave. Plugin-supplied templates are now compiled once and cached; cold renders dropped from 900 ms to 120 ms. External plugin authors should note that templates over 2 MB bypass the cache, so keep partials small. The remaining task is pruning stale cache entries older than 30 days. The cache metadata lives in the shared performance database, which you can reach with the connection string below.

database URL for hawip-kagap: redis://rusok_svc:bMCaqek7MRWIOJ@db-8501.zarqeltech.corp:5432/sileth

Subject: Stormcourier cut-over done

Hi all — welcome aboard! We moved the weather-alert fan-out off the old Driftwell relay onto Stormcourier last night. Alerts now hit all regional channels in under two seconds, and the backlog drained cleanly. No rollback needed. For reference, the service is currently running with these settings.

settings of fahag-haduf:
[ulaox]
port = 8443
region = south-2
host = ulaox.lumiccorp.internal
timeout_ms = 500
retries = 8

# Launch Plan — Aurelio Trackline (Managers Only)

This page briefs the incoming director on the staged launch of Trackline, our asset-monitoring product. Phase one targets the Westholm pilot accounts in early spring; phase two extends to the full distributor network. Pricing, channel incentives, and support staffing are locked; marketing assets are in final review. The confidential business-plan note is recorded directly below this section.

confidential, fahaf-yahog: Project Novdor slips by one quarter because of the tooling delay.